【発明の詳細な説明】
(イ)本発明の目的
(産業上の利用分野)
建物取り壊し作業に於いて鉄骨を切断するための鉄骨カ
ッターに関するものである。D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ION (a) Object of the present invention (industrial application field) The present invention relates to a steel frame cutter for cutting steel frames during building demolition work.
(従来の公知技術)。(Conventional known technology).
軸を支点にして刃が開閉する公知の鉄骨カッターで被切
断物を切断する場合は、被切断物の抵抗によって一対の
刃には互に離れようとする力が働くのが普通である。こ
の場合一対の刃が離れると被切断物にかかる剪断力は減
少し、引張力が増大するた′め切れ味が低下し、切断に
大きな力を必要とするようになる。When cutting an object with a known steel cutter whose blades open and close using a shaft as a fulcrum, a force tends to be applied to the pair of blades to separate them from each other due to the resistance of the object. In this case, when the pair of blades separate, the shearing force applied to the object to be cut decreases, and the tensile force increases, resulting in a decrease in sharpness and the need for greater force for cutting.
このため従来の鉄骨カッターでは支点の剛度を高めると
共に両刃の隙間をできるだけ少なくして刃の分離を防止
していた。For this reason, in conventional steel cutters, the rigidity of the fulcrum was increased and the gap between the two blades was minimized to prevent the blades from separating.
しかしこの方法ではカッター本体の重量増をきたし、ま
た長期使用による支点部の摩耗により両刃の分離は避け
られない欠点があった。However, this method has the disadvantage that the weight of the cutter body increases and that the two blades inevitably separate due to wear of the fulcrum part due to long-term use.
これらの欠点に耐えて切断できるようにするためにはカ
ッターの大型化やカッター取付は台車の大型化など経済
的に大きな負担を要する欠点があった。In order to overcome these drawbacks and be able to perform cutting, the cutter must be large, and the cutter must be mounted on a large cart, which requires a large economic burden.
(本発明が解決しようとする課題)
本発明では上記欠点を除去するため切断刃の逃げを防止
し小型のカッターで効率的な切断作業が長期間行えるカ
ッターを提供せんとするものである。(Problems to be Solved by the Present Invention) In order to eliminate the above-mentioned drawbacks, the present invention aims to provide a cutter that prevents the cutting blade from escaping and allows efficient cutting work to be performed for a long period of time with a small cutter.

(作 用)
本発明は上記構成から成るので、油圧シリンダー (2
2)を作動させて可動刃(13)を上昇させて、被切断
物(図示省略)を一対の刃の長手方向より挿入し、再度
油圧シリンダーを作動させて可動刃(13)を降下させ
て固定刃(5)とで被切断物を切断する。この切断作業
は平行リンク機構(17) (19)を介して可動刃(
13)を平行に上下させる訳であり、また可動刃の中央
部が凹んだ形状であるために被切断物は刃で抱持されて
逃げないし、且つ固定刃(5)の前後にガイド(7)が
設けてあって刃の逃げを防止する。切断時に可動刃が固
定刃の上に乗らないように可動刃の前後両側に面取り(
15)が施されており、また可動刃取付板(12)がガ
イド(7)に乗るのを防止するためガイドに付設した耐
摩耗性金属板(8)の上端内側面に面取り(10)され
ている。(Function) Since the present invention has the above configuration, the hydraulic cylinder (2
2) is activated to raise the movable blade (13), the object to be cut (not shown) is inserted from the longitudinal direction of the pair of blades, and the hydraulic cylinder is activated again to lower the movable blade (13). The object to be cut is cut with the fixed blade (5). This cutting operation is carried out via the parallel link mechanism (17) (19) with the movable blade (
13) are moved up and down parallel to each other, and since the central part of the movable blade is concave, the object to be cut is held by the blade and does not escape. ) is provided to prevent the blade from escaping. To prevent the movable blade from riding on top of the fixed blade during cutting, chamfers (
15), and in order to prevent the movable blade mounting plate (12) from riding on the guide (7), a chamfer (10) is provided on the inner surface of the upper end of the wear-resistant metal plate (8) attached to the guide. ing.
以上の諸条件が有効に作用して効率的切断作業が行える
。The above-mentioned conditions work effectively to allow efficient cutting work.
° 次に別の実施例について述べると、油圧シリンダー
(36)を作動させて可動刃(34)を開き被切断物(
図示省略)を刃の長手方向から挿入し、可動刃を支軸(
37)を支点にして閉じて固定刃(31)とで切断する
。この時両刃はそれぞれ刃の中央部が凹部に形成されて
いるので被切断物が逃げないし、固定力の前端に設けた
一対のガイド(40)(40)間に可動刃の前端に設け
たガイド(42)が嵌入するので刃が逃げることはない
。各ガイドの先端は面取り(41)(43) (44)
が施されているので上部ガイド(42)が下部ガイド(
40)に乗り上げることもない。従って効率的切断が可
能である。° Next, to describe another embodiment, the hydraulic cylinder (36) is operated to open the movable blade (34) and the object to be cut (
(not shown) is inserted from the longitudinal direction of the blade, and the movable blade is attached to the support shaft (
37) as a fulcrum and cut with the fixed blade (31). At this time, the central part of each blade is formed with a concave part, so the object to be cut does not escape, and the guide provided at the front end of the movable blade is placed between the pair of guides (40) (40) provided at the front end of the fixed force. (42) fits in, so the blade will not escape. The tip of each guide is chamfered (41) (43) (44)
is applied, so the upper guide (42) is attached to the lower guide (
40). Therefore, efficient cutting is possible.

(八)発明の効果
本発明は上記した通りの構成から成るので被切断物は切
断刃の長手方向から支障なく極めて容易に挿入され、ガ
イドを設けたことにより、可動刃と固定刃は所定間隔を
常時保持しつつ切断作業を行うために、小さい力で鋭い
切れ味を有することになり、大きな被切断物でも切断可
能である。また支点部が摩耗するという従来品にあった
欠点の生ずる余地もないので長期間効率的な切断性能を
維持できるというすぐれた発明ということができる。(8) Effects of the Invention Since the present invention is constructed as described above, the object to be cut can be inserted from the longitudinal direction of the cutting blade very easily without any hindrance, and by providing a guide, the movable blade and the fixed blade are spaced at a predetermined distance. Since the cutting operation is carried out while holding the blade at all times, it has a sharp cutting edge with a small amount of force, and can cut even large objects. Furthermore, since there is no possibility of the drawback of conventional products, such as wear of the fulcrum, it is possible to maintain efficient cutting performance for a long period of time, which is an excellent invention.
